Pilot here, I don’t think this is right. Aircraft typically operate at 80-100% power output. It’s not the average 20% power output of your car. Weight is pretty much everything, the savings from regenerative braking in an aircraft are almost 0% but the cost of enabling it is some tons. This tech makes loads of sense in a car but I’ve never flown an aeroplane in stop-start traffic because that’s not how the sky works. |
